The Delhi University (DU) will release a special cut-off list on Monday, and students who could not apply to the first three lists for various technical reasons are eligible for admissions in this list.

The admission convener at the Hindu College, Manish Kansal, had said: "most of the courses are likely to remain closed for the unreserved category, while they might be open for the other categories."

The chairman of the Admission Committee, Rajeev Gupta said, “It is for those applicants who had applied in any of these lists but could not take admissions for various reasons. This is especially done for those who missed out on the chance. For this, no new cut-off will be released and colleges that have seats left will admit based on their last announced cut-off. Those students who have already taken admission on the basis of the first three lists will not be allowed to cancel the admission or migrate based on the special cut-off,” Indian Express quoted.

Students who wish to take admission through the special cut-off list, can check the list on websites of the respective DU colleges through the official website - du.ac.in.
